Best place to watch games
I can only go to a few matches a year (yeah, fucking plastic) and try to take my kids so we sit in the 'family area'
i will be going to a couple of home matches in february, porto and blackburn (assuming they aren't sell outs).
where would be a good place to sit without the kids as they won't be coming on this trip.

Re: Best place to watch games
Porto won't be a sell-out. I expect it to have a lower turnout than Timisoara. So for that I'd push for row A on level 2 on either the East or West stands as these afford the best view by a healthy margin.
The Blackburn game is likely to be pretty full, though, so I think you'll be stuck with level 3 or maybe one of the front rows on the bottom level. I'd go with level 3 as the front rows of the first level are below pitch level and the view is pretty crap.
